Find HDFC Forex Card Rates Today: Quick & Easy Ways

Finding the HDFC Forex card rates for today is easier than you might think. Here are several convenient methods:

  • Checking HDFC Bank’s Website: The official HDFC Bank website regularly updates its forex rates. Navigate to their foreign exchange section; typically, this will involve searching for “Forex” or “Currency Exchange Rates”. You’ll find the current buying and selling rates for various currencies including USD, GBP, Euro, and more. The exact location of this page on the website can vary so use their search option if needed.
  • Using the HDFC Bank Mobile App: Most modern banking apps provide real-time exchange rate information. Download the HDFC Bank MobileBanking app (if you don’t already have it),log in to your account, locate the Forex section, and check the latest HDFC Forex card exchange rates and the current rate for the currency desired. Note that this is usually an integral function linked directly to your card.
  • Visiting an HDFC Bank Branch: While arguably the less-convenient method, many HDFC Bank branches have staff specifically trained to answer your queries related to forex card rates. They can present both electronic and physical statements illustrating current rates. Feel free to walk in and politely enquire. Understanding HDFC Forex Card Exchange Rates

Several types of rates determine your HDFC Forex card’s exchange rate.

  • Buying Rate: This is the rate at which HDFC Bank buys foreign currency from you when you sell your remaining balance when returning to India.
  • Selling Rate: This is applied when currency transactions to that country or for that purpose are converted and the purchase rate of foreign to Indian is taken. HDFC sells you, at this margin, the foreign currency according to this selling rate when loading up your Forex card.

The critical factor beyond the base rate is HDFC’s markup. This fee is an added percentage imposed to compensate for the bank handling currencies. Other fees may involve loading or unloading monies in to the card; always make sure the exact nature these extra amounts.
